Friday’s Rouge sale at Carlisle saw a top price of 1200gns paid for the best of the shearling rams from Angus Howie’s Millhouse flock. This was Millhouse Lets Dance (lot 1721), a son of a Knighton tup out of Broadwood Jersey, a Carscreugh Kingpin daughter. He sold to J C Crust, Spilsby.
Following that at 1000gns was another from the same home, Millhouse Look Out. This one, by the same sire, is out of another Broadwood ewe, this time a daughter of Broadwood Dynamo. He sold to J Gate Northwich.
After him came an 800gns bid for the day’s pre-sale champion, a Knighton shearling tup from Percy Tait. This one is by Romer Harry and out of Knighton Flora, a Broadwood Dickie daughter.
Females
At 900gns was the best of the females sold on the day, Tullyvallen Lady from M and A Graham. This shearling ewe is by Tullvallen J6 and out of Tullyvallen Jest, a Drumkirk Victorious daughter. She had been female champion on the day and sold to A J Graham, Antrim.
And just 100gns shy of this was another from Messrs Graham, Tullyvallen Lady’s Choice, a Kinsella Kit Kat daughter out of a Broadwood Aristocrat daughter. She was bought by A J and O F Norbury, Chelford.
Averages; 19 shearling rams £618.95, 37 ram lambs £387.93, three aged rams £539, six ewes £266, 10 shearling ewes £266, 18 ewe lambs £268.33 (Harrison and Hetherington).
